Transaction e2ebbc65b03aac941c1d6181c5b2dc0d7d9a01d9f66a185c5469c9014c410db3
1 Input
1 Output
-
e2ebbc65b03aac941c1d6181c5b2dc0d7d9a01d9f66a185c5469c9014c410db3:0
- value
- 20291090
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ba5e59a1383ceb470be291628f64e25f6dee154 OP_EQUAL
- address
- 3A3c9iarvD6RJJMLxcSdHdwFUv6zWtkpR9